    Diesel still good?

    Had a M35A2 that sat for 11 years here with over 3/4 full tank, Once I unstuck the fuel shut off it started & ran fine on it. If it looks ok, use it.

    M887 truck info.

    Standard GI tow hooks mounted on the M880 series, bumper not notched, tow bar adapters were a separate option. The tow hook mount plates bent with use.

    M1008 vehicle wheel corner weights

    Some race cars guys have scales. The data tag on the door shows location of center of gravity, with that info a little math will get you front & rear weights on the axles. Right front probably has more than left front as the batteries are on the right , fuel tank on left may balance that out a...
